Home window installation services involve replacing or upgrading existing windows or installing new ones in a property. This process typically includes removing old, damaged, or outdated windows, preparing the window openings, and carefully fitting the new units to ensure proper function and appearance. Skilled contractors handle the entire installation, ensuring that the windows are securely fitted, sealed properly, and aligned correctly. Proper installation can improve the overall look of a home, enhance energy efficiency, and increase security.
Many homeowners turn to window installation services to address common problems such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, or visible damage like cracks and warping. Old windows may also lack the insulation needed to keep a home comfortable, leading to higher energy bills. Upgrading to newer, more efficient windows can help solve these issues by reducing heat loss, preventing drafts, and making window operation smoother. Additionally, replacing windows can enhance the safety of a property by removing broken or compromised units.

The overview below groups typical Home Window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Gig Harbor,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or window repairs or replacements in Gig Harbor range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, covering tasks like replacing a single window or fixing minor issues.
Standard Window Installations - Replacing multiple windows or installing new standard-sized units generally costs between $1,000 and $3,500. Most projects in this category are straightforward and fall into this typical range.
Custom or Larger Windows - Larger, custom-sized, or specialty windows can cost $4,000 to $8,000 or more. Fewer projects reach into this higher tier, which is usually reserved for complex or premium installations.
Full Home Window Replacement - Complete home window replacement projects often range from $10,000 to $25,000, depending on the number of windows and complexity. These larger projects are less common and tend to be at the higher end of the cost spectrum.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of windows can local contractors install? They can typically install a variety of window styles including double-hung, casement, sliding, and picture windows to suit different home needs.
Do home window installation services include removing old windows? Yes, most local service providers handle the removal and disposal of existing windows as part of the installation process.
Are energy-efficient windows available through local contractors? Many local pros offer energy-efficient window options that can help improve insulation and reduce utility costs.
Can local contractors customize window sizes for unique openings? Yes, they can often provide custom-sized windows to fit non-standard or unusual window openings in a home.
What materials are available for new window frames? Common frame materials include vinyl, wood, aluminum, and composite, with local service providers able to recommend options based on the home's needs.
